When making your own yoga mat cleaner we have found it helpful to emulsify your oils before mixing with water.

Emulsifying the oils break them down into smaller particles making it easier for the water and oils to mix.

Cup of distilled or spring water cup alcohol free witch hazel or white vinegar 7 drops of lavender essential oil 2 drops of tea tree essential oil.
Tea tree essential oil is antibacterial and antifungal.
